Why Record Keeping Matters

Record keeping allows producers to:

  1. Track ewe and ram performance over time
  2. Monitor lambing percentages and weaning rates
  3. Identify top-performing genetics
  4. Evaluate flock health and treatment outcomes
  5. Measure feed efficiency and grazing performance
  6. Analyze production costs and profitability
  7. Support stewardship, sustainability, and business planning efforts
  8. Meet requirements for grants, certifications, and cost-share programs

Without accurate records, it’s difficult to know what’s working, what needs improvement, and where opportunities exist to increase returns.
